git 与 gitHub 的使用

创建本地仓库

git init

title
title

添加文件

git add xxx(文件名)
可接任何路径 /a/b.1.txt

添加git用户名,email

git config user.name xxx
git config user.email xxxx@xx.com

提交

git commit xxx(文件名) | git commit xxx -m "提交注释"

注意:后面会出现vim的提示,要写上提交注释,按i进入编辑,写上注释,esc退出编辑模式,:wq退出vim 提交成功
如果不想进入vim模式,则可以用 git commit xxx -m "提交"


title
title

此刻的提交是提交在本地仓库,后面要放到远程仓库则需要push

gitHub ssh公钥


title
title

git命令: ssh-keygen -t rsa -b 4096 -C xxx(邮箱名)
获取完成后粘贴路径,打印出公钥key ,粘贴到gitHub(点击new SSH key)中。

创建远程仓库

Create a new repository

克隆远程仓库到本地

git clone xxx(git@github.com:6653302wy/demo.git 创建的仓库地址)

新命令

git status -s: 查看当前文件夹下状态(s short的意思)
git status -b: 显示当前分支(b=brank分支)
git status -sb: 查看当前分支和文件状态
git remote -v:查看当前远程仓库地址

推送到远程仓库

git push origin master:master:即 git push 仓库名 本地分支名:远程分支名

创建新分支

git branch xxx

git branch :查看当前有哪些分支
git branch -a:查看所有分支(包括远程)

切换分支

git checkout xxx

title
title

图片上*号就表示你现在所处的分支上

删除分支

git branch -d xxx

title
title

知识点
删除分支前应该会有个merge的操作,合并两个分支上的内容。如果想强删,就用git brach -D xxx

删除远程分支

git push repositoryName :branchName
冒号前是一个空格,即将本地一个空分支名推送到远程对应的分支上,则是删除

本文章著作权归本人和饥人谷所有,转载须说明来源

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

友情链接更多精彩内容